Understanding London’s Hard Water & Acid Mantle Vulnerability

London's municipal water grid is primarily sourced from groundwater chalk aquifers, delivering highly alkaline water rich in calcium and magnesium carbonates (often exceeding 260 ppm). This high mineral content neutralizes the skin's natural acidic pH (typically 4.5–5.5), compromising the acid mantle and impairing the natural enzyme-driven desquamation process. When natural desquamation fails, corneocytes accumulate, resulting in dullness, clogged pores, and a compromised skin barrier.

Consequently, beauty brands operating in the UK require Exfoliating Facial Serums formulated with active chelators and balanced pH profiles. By utilizing acids like Glycolic, Mandelic, and Salicylic acid at optimized concentrations, these formulations gently dissolve the ionic bonds binding dead skin cells, counteracting the dulling effects of mineral deposits and restoring the skin's natural radiance.

Advanced Chemical Pathways & Macro Industry Solutions

Decoupling AHA, BHA, and PHA mechanisms to target specific epidermal pathways.

Alpha Hydroxy Acids (AHAs)

Water-soluble carboxylic acids such as Glycolic and Lactic acids. Glycolic acid (smallest molecular size) penetrates deeply to boost cellular turnover and collagen synthesis. Mandelic acid (larger molecular size) offers a gentler option for sensitive, melanin-rich skin types.

Beta Hydroxy Acids (BHAs)

Lipid-soluble compounds, primarily Salicylic Acid. BHAs penetrate lipophilic sebum channels to dissolve dead cell build-up inside the pores, making them highly effective for acne-prone skin and congestion exacerbated by urban pollution.

Polyhydroxy Acids (PHAs)

Next-generation exfoliants like Gluconolactone and Lactobionic acid. Featuring large molecular structures, they exfoliate the surface layer slowly without stinging, acting as natural humectants that draw moisture to the skin.

UK & EU Regulatory Compliance: London Market Assurance

Navigating post-Brexit cosmetic standards (SCPN) and safety reporting requirements.

Fulfilling the Office for Product Safety and Standards (OPSS) Framework

Exfoliating serums containing concentrated AHAs and BHAs are subject to strict regulatory oversight in the UK. Post-Brexit, any cosmetic product marketed in Great Britain must be submitted to the Submit Cosmetic Product Notification (SCPN) portal. The regulatory framework requires the formulation of a comprehensive Product Information File (PIF), which must include a Cosmetic Product Safety Report (CPSR) signed by an authorized toxicologist.

Smart-Release Encapsulation & Microbiome Protection

The cosmetic science landscape is shifting away from aggressive peel profiles toward bio-compatible, controlled-release systems. Standard free-acid applications can trigger rapid sensory irritation and localized inflammation. To address this, Hangzhou Tsuya Beauty's technical roadmap focuses on the development of smart encapsulation systems, including lipid nanoparticles and liposomes for BHAs (Salicylic Acid). This enables sustained, controlled release within the follicle, reducing skin irritation.

Furthermore, next-generation formulations will integrate prebiotic and postbiotic cultures (such as Saccharomyces/Lactobacillus Ferment Filtrates) directly into exfoliating serums. This method maintains skin barrier integrity while promoting gentle cellular turnover, supporting the skin microbiome during chemical desquamation.

How do you guarantee the stability of acid-based serums during transit?
All formulations undergo strict stability testing, including temperature cycling tests (from -20°C to +48°C), centrifugation tests, and packaging compatibility assessments. For acid formulas, we utilize buffer systems to maintain a stable pH over the product's shelf life, preventing crystallization or degradation during shipping.
